Local government distributions.

This act creates an annual statutory transfer equal to eight percent (8%) of the previous fiscal year’s sales and use tax collections from the General Fund to the Office of State Lands and Investments for distribution to cities, towns and counties beginning in fiscal year 2027. This act establishes a formula and schedule for making those distributions, specifying that payments to local governments shall occur on October 15 and March 15 each year. This act codifies the local government direct distribution and the formula used in recent years' local government distribution bills, which is based on factors including population, assessed valuation and per capita sales and use tax collections. The act uses the sales and use tax data from the immediately preceding fiscal year instead of the two-year lagging data used in recent years' bills. This act specifies legislative intent for prohibited uses of distributed funds. LSO estimates the 2027–2028 biennial transfer to total one hundred fifty-one million one hundred thousand dollars ($151,100,000.00). The amount distributed to cities, towns and counties in fiscal year 2027 is an estimate and may differ once final sales and use tax figures are available. Comments: Creates a major program.
